Each designer during the Mexican Silver Renaissance days had their own unique style,but it was Matilde,who brought the beautiful motifs of doves, flowers, and tiny bells that are reminiscent of the whimsical subjects of contemporary Mexican folk art.The beauty of her metal work,was so time consuming & was considered Baroque in style,with a undeniably "Mexican"look. ![]() Matilde Poulat (aka"MATL") produced some of the most ornate jewelry that was being produced in Mexico back in the day.The inspirations she fell back on,were inspired from the Mixtec people of Monte Alban, Oaxaca area. ![]() ![]() ![]() As readers are generally interested in knowing the variability within sample and not proximity of mean to the population mean, data should be precisely summarized with SD and not with SEM. However, unlike SD which quantifies the variability, SEM quantifies uncertainty in estimate of the mean. But in many articles, SEM and SD are used interchangeably and authors summarize their data with SEM as it makes data seem less variable and more representative. In essence, a confidence interval is a range that we expect, with some level of confidence, to include the actual value of population mean.Īs explained above, SD and SEM estimate quite different things. ![]() For a 95% CI, Z = 1.96.Ī 95% CI for population as per the first sample with mean and SD as 195 mg/dl and 17.1 mg/dl respectively will be 184.4 - 205.5 mg/dl indicating that the interval includes true population mean m = 200 mg/dl with 95% confidence. S = SD of sample n = sample size z (standardized score) is the value of the standard normal distribution with the specific level of confidence. CI for the true population mean μ is given by Wider CIs indicate lesser precision, while narrower ones indicate greater precision.ĬI is calculated for any desired degree of confidence by using sample size and variability (SD) of the sample, although 95% CIs are by far the most commonly used indicating that the level of certainty to include true parameter value is 95%. If samples are drawn repeatedly from population and CI is constructed for every sample, then certain percentage of CIs can include the value of true population while certain percentage will not include that value. This true population value usually is not known, but can be estimated from an appropriately selected sample. CI is the range of values that is believed to encompass the actual (“true”) population value. Its main function is to help construct confidence intervals (CI). However, SEM by itself doesn’t convey much useful information. Σ M = SEM s = SD of sample n = sample size. Mathematically, the best estimate of SEM from single sample is Thus, SEM quantifies uncertainty in the estimate of the mean. The figure shows that the SEM is a function of the sample size Mean of all these sample means will equal the mean of original population and standard deviation of all these sample means will be called as SEM as explained below. If these 25 group means are treated as 25 observations, then as per the statistical “Central Limit Theorem” these observations will be normally distributed regardless of nature of original population. If other samples of 10 individuals are selected, because of intrinsic variability, it is unlikely that exactly same mean and SD would be observed and therefore we may expect different estimate of population mean every time.įigure 2 shows mean of 25 groups of 10 individuals each drawn from the population shown in Figure 1. Thus, in above case X ̄ = 195 mg/ dl estimates the population mean μ = 200 mg/dl. However, the precision with which sample results determine population parameters needs to be addressed. This means, sample mean ( X ̄) estimates the true but unknown population mean (μ) and sample SD (s) estimates population SD (s). These sample results are used to make inferences based on the premise that what is true for a randomly selected sample will be true, more or less, for the population from which the sample is chosen. If one draws three different groups of 10 individuals each, one will obtain three different mean and SD. Cholesterol of the most of individuals is between 190-210mg/dl, with a mean (μ) 200mg/dl and SD (s) 10mg/dl. S = sample SD X - individual value X ̄- sample mean n = sample size.įigure 1a shows cholesterol levels of population of 200 healthy individuals. ![]() Thus, a low SD signifies less variability while high SD indicates more spread out of data. If observations are more disperse, then there will be more variability. In other words, it characterizes typical distance of an observation from distribution center or middle value. Other parameter, SD tells us dispersion of individual observations about the mean. It is the center of distribution of observations (central tendency). Sample mean is average of these observations and denoted by X ̄. The findings of this sample are best described by two parameters mean and SD. These findings are further generalized to the larger, unobserved population using inferential statistics.įor example, in order to understand cholesterol levels of the population, cholesterol levels of study sample, drawn from same population are measured. To study the entire population is time and resource intensive and not always feasible therefore studies are often done on the sample and data is summarized using descriptive statistics. ![]() ![]() And every new rapper's name is Lil, Lil, Lil. The feature is currently being rolled out, so you may have already noticed it on your Spotify app. ![]() ![]() ![]() If that’s the case, you can choose to ignore them.Īt the bottom of the sidebar is where the magic happens: click on Document stats, and after a couple seconds you’ll see a window with details about your document, like the number of words and sentences, and the average characters per word.īut the really fun part is under Readability. Keep in mind that this is only a program, so it’s perfectly possible that some of its recommendations don’t make sense to you at all. Click on each one to see Word’s suggestions. A sidebar will appear to the right of your screen showing you an overall score for your writing and three areas where you can improve: Spelling, Grammar, and Conciseness. With words already on the page, go to Tools, Spelling and Grammar, and select Editor. The program can assess your writing and tell you where you need to improve so your text is suitable for your audience. Let Word assess your writing with a readability scoreĪs we said, Word can’t compose prose for you, but it can be a useful editor. ![]() Your scribbles will then behave like objects you can resize and copy/cut and paste across the document.ĥ. Use two fingers to move the area to another place on the screen (useful if you need to check a box) and press any key when you’re done. You don’t have to press down or anything, just slide your digit around. Word will show you a rectangular area on screen-fill it by drawing on your trackpad with your finger. Go to the Draw tab and turn on the toggle switch above Draw with trackpad. If you’re a Office 365 subscriber and have a PC, you can use your trackpad to sign using the Draw feature. On the other hand, if you’re signing an important document and cannot bear the sight of your shaky signature sitting there for all of time, there’s another option. Of course, drawing your signature with a mouse is not the easiest or most comfortable task, but it’ll get easier with a little bit of practice. This will allow you to use your cursor as a pen to draw your signature, which you’ll then be able to move throughout the document and even copy/cut and paste it whenever you want. Go to the Insert tab, click on Shapes, and choose the squiggle under Lines. Today, Word lets you bypass the physical aspect of signing a document with the Shapes option. Microsoft will immediately show you the languages you have added to your operating system, so if you need to use one that’s not listed there, you’ll need to add it through Settings, followed by Time & language (Windows), or System Settings > General > Language & Region (macOS).Īt one point in time, signing a document you received over email required you to print it, sign it, and then take a picture of it. If you collaborate with people in other countries or are working in a language other than your system’s default language, the Insert date and time window will provide a dropdown menu where you’ll be able to change the lingo and the date format options with it. ![]() Once you’re done, click OK and you’ll be good to go. By default, this function will be static unless you check the box right below the list next to Update automatically. In the emerging window, you’ll be able to choose from a long list of time formats, such as the classic two-digit “month/day/year,” or even one that includes the exact second you inserted it into the document. You can add a timestamp to a document by going to the Insert tab and clicking the Insert date and time tool-it’s a small icon showing a calendar with a clock on top, to the left of the Equation button. If you have a document template you constantly have to update with the current date, Word has a tool that will prevent you from having to look at the corner of your screen while whispering, “What day is it?” to yourself. ![]() ![]() ![]() The nice thing about working with stack data structures in JavaScript is that JavaScript already provides us the push and pop methods that we discussed. Now that we know about how the stack data structure works, let’s start the implementation in JavaScript. Sometimes we might use the isEmpty operation to check if the stack is empty, and the peek operation to return the top element without modifying the stack. Sometimes there can be more than two operations in a stack data structure. It results that the push and pop operations can only happen at one end of the structure, in this case, the top of the stack. pop-This operation is responsible for removing the most recent element from the stack.Ī stack is a linear data structure, which means that all elements are arranged in sequential order.push-This operation is responsible for inserting or pushing a new element to the stack.LIFO means last in first out, the same way as a stack of dinner plates or other types of the stack in the real world works-the most recent element added to the stack should be the first out.Ī stack data structure has two fundamental operations: Imagine that in some situations we only have the option to remove the most recent element added to the stack.Ī stack data structure follows the same principle and it’s called a LIFO data structure. But sometimes this solution might not work as expected. You can argue that sometimes you can remove an element from the middle of the stack without actually removing the plate from the top, and that’s a valid argument. How would you start it? Well, the obvious answer is: from the top.Ī stack normally is a structure of sequential and ordered elements and it’s based on the principle of last in first out (LIFO). Imagine that you have a stack of dinner plates to wash after you have dined with your family, and you are responsible to wash this stack of plates.
